Chapter 11 – Confirmation

(a) Unless the court orders otherwise, an objection to confirmation shall be filed and served no later than seven (7) days prior to the date set for hearing on confirmation of the plan. (b) Unless the court orders otherwise, not less than one (1) day prior to the hearing on confirmation, the plan proponent shall file on CM-ECF, the following: (1) (2) A ballot tabulation and certification which identifies the amount and number of allowed claims of each class accepting or rejecting the plan and the amount of allowed interests of each class accepting or rejecting the plan. A certification of compliance with the requirements of 11 U.S.C. § 1129 which must be in the form of an affidavit or a declaration which complies with the requirements of 28 U.S.C. § 1746; and (3) Any other document necessary for plan confirmation.
